bottna
Swedish
Verb
bottna (present bottnar, preterite bottnade, supine bottnat, imperative bottna)
- to be able to stand on the bottom of a body of water and have one's head above water
- Hon bottnar inte i den djupa delen av poolen
- She can't reach the bottom (stand on the bottom and have her head above water) at the deep end of the pool
- (with i) to stem from
- Alla hans problem bottnar i hans avundsjuka
- All his problems stem from his jealousy
Conjugation
Conjugation of bottna (weak)
| Active | Passive |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Infinitive | bottna | bottnas | ||
| Supine | bottnat | bottnats | ||
| Imperative | bottna | — | ||
| Imper. plural1 | bottnen | — | ||
| Present | Past | Present | Past | |
| Indicative | bottnar | bottnade | bottnas | bottnades |
| Ind. plural1 | bottna | bottnade | bottnas | bottnades |
| Subjunctive2 | bottne | bottnade | bottnes | bottnades |
| Participles | ||||
| Present participle | bottnande | |||
| Past participle | bottnad | |||
| 1 Archaic. 2 Dated. See the appendix on Swedish verbs. | ||||
